A 10905 New York Assembly · 2025 Regular Session

Dedicates a portion of the state highway system to Lt. Col. Matt L. Urban

This bill designates a specific stretch of Walden Avenue in Lancaster, Erie County, as a ceremonial tribute to Lt. Col. Matt L. Urban. While the legislation requires the installation of signs honoring him, it explicitly states that the street's official name will not change to prevent confusion or commercial disruption. The act is purely symbolic and does not alter any legal rights or obligations associated with the roadway.

The bill was reprinted to reflect committee action, with the official dedication text on the highway sign updated to remove the middle name 'L.' from Lt. Col. Matt L. Urban's name. This change ensures the signage accurately reflects the subject's full name without the middle initial.
REQUIREMENT

The required text for the highway dedication sign was changed from 'Lt. Col. Matt L. Urban' to 'Lt. Col. Matt Urban', removing the middle initial.
